Minimum System Requirements*1 *2 Interface Operating System USB 2.0 Hi-Speed Windows XP SP1, SP2 Windows 2000 Professional SP4 USB Windows XP SP1, SP2 Windows 2000 Professional SP2, SP3, SP4 Windows Millennium Edition Windows 98*5, 98 Second Edition *2 Processor RAM Pentium III*3 (Celeron 566 MHz) Pentium II 300 MHz *3 128 MB Hard Disk Space*4 550 MB Interface Operating System Processor RAM Hard Disk Space*4 USB 2.0 Hi-Speed Mac OS X v.10.4 USB Mac OS X v.10.2.8 - v.10.3 Intel processor PowerPC G3/ G4/G5 256 MB 128 MB *1 Conform to the operating system's requirement when it is higher than this. For updated compatibility, visit our website. 450 MB *2 Operation can only be guaranteed on a computer with built-in USB or USB 2.0 Hi-Speed port and pre-installed Windows XP, 2000, Me, 98, or Mac OS X v.10.2.8 - v.10.4. *3 Including compatible processors. *4 For bundled software installation. *5 ScanSoft OmniPage SE (OCR software) does not support Windows 98 first edition. z CD-ROM drive z Display: Windows; 1024 x 768 Color 16 bit, Macintosh; 1024 x 768 Thousands Colors z Macintosh File System: Mac OS Extended (Journaled), Mac OS X Extended. Additional System Requirements for On-Screen Manuals Browser: Windows HTML Help Viewer Note: Microsoft Internet Explorer 5.0 or later must be installed. The on-screen manual may not be displayed properly depending on your operating system or Internet Explorer version. We recommend that you keep your system up to date with Windows Update. Browser: Help Viewer Note: The on-screen manual may not be displayed properly depending on your operating system. We recommend that you keep your system up to date. 80 Appendix
